318469
00000000000000000db930d06b035407220c2ba20d5ddf4686719df1877ba99c
Time
09-01-2014 00:52:30 (Local)
Sponsored
Size
88672 Bytes
Transaction Fees
0.02396243
BTC
Confirmations
637517
Total Amounts
487.7733557 BTC
Mining Difficulty
23844670038.8033
Transaction Counts
151
Previous Block:
Merkle Root:
56d55a588060d17a3a997ac4f01dae2ff9917f9b33b24774521d9ce65c462f32
Mined By:
APIs